IONIA. Magnesia ad Maeandrum. Circa 130-120 BC. Stater (Gold, 17 mm, 8.44 g, 12 h), Euphemos, son of Pausanias. Draped bust of Artemis to right, wearing stephane and pendant earring and with her quiver and bow over her shoulder. Rev. MAΓNHTΩ[N] - EYΦHMOΣ / ΠAYΣANIOY Nike driving fast biga to right, holding whip in her right hand and reins in her left. A. Ellis-Evans: The Wreathed Tetradrachms and Gold Staters of Magnesia on the Maeander, in: A. Meadows & U. Wartenberg (eds.): Presbeus. Studies in Ancient Coinage Presented to Richard Ashton, New York 2021, Group A. Leu 1 (2017), 82, Leu Web Auction 8 (2019), 365 and Leu Web Auction 16 (2021), 45-6 (all from the same dies). The obverse struck from the usual worn die and slightly off center, otherwise, good very fine.
